Interpretation:
The use of nuclear chemistry to diagnose or treat disease needs to be explained.
Concept introduction:
Nuclear chemistry is the Chemistry subcategory dealing with changes in the element nucleus. These changes are the source of radioactivity and nuclear power.

Answer to Problem 28SSC
Procedures in nuclear medicine are used for the diagnosis and treatment of certain diseases. Such techniques use radiopharmaceutical materials. Diseases treated with nuclear medicine procedures are hyperthyroidism, cancer, thyroid, etc.
Explanation of Solution
Nuclear chemistry plays an important role in medicine. Different diseases are treated by using nuclear chemistry. Radiotracers also have important uses in medicine. Iodine-131, for example, is commonly used to detect diseases associated with the thyroid gland. If a problem is suspected, the patient will drink a solution containing a small amount of iodine-131. After the absorption of iodine, the amount of iodine used by thyroid is measured and this is used to monitor the functioning of the thyroid gland.
Cancer is treated with radiation therapy by destroying the cancer cells. In fact, cancer cells are more susceptible to destruction by radiation than healthy ones.
